I am trying to figure out if this shortening is going to get me in trouble down the road. I don't want to get snagged up by a bar investigator but I am trying to make my resume as concise as possible.
You'll be fine as far as shortening your position goes. People get in trouble for lack of candor by adding things or omitting things when they actually fill the C&F application of the bar exam.
